Live Like You Are Dying
by jjnlondon
I, Jen, was diagnosed with Ovarian cancer at the age of 32. I am now 50 and have two kids 22 and 20, a husband of 28 years and two dogs. I continue to battle ovarian and stage 4 metastatic melanoma but trying to live ever moment of life given to me. Whether good or bad.
